Calendar sync conflicts in Datewright occur when Ferrow Mail and the Plannery backend both edit the same event within the sync window. The resolver keeps the later write and flags the loser. Contractors: never merge conflicts by hand in the database; use the resolver CLI only. Conflict states, resolver flags, and replay procedure are documented on the internal page below.

wiki page, bahof-tajef: https://harbor.crelvostack.local/secrets/deploy/spaces/merge_requests/352483d166532f3d

Welcome to the Conveyor team at Brindlewood Systems. We are mid-migration from our homegrown job queue, "Chute," to the new Conveyor scheduler, so you will see both systems running in parallel for another quarter. Please never enqueue directly to Chute; route everything through the compatibility shim so metrics stay consistent. During onboarding you'll receive access to the Conveyor admin vault, which holds the migration runbooks. To unseal your vault copy on first login, enter the recovery passphrase printed below.

vault phrase of fahip-bagag = drudor-ulays-zoreth-fenir-rusiel-jorir-ulair-joreth-ulavan-ralael

Subject: FareForge rules engine — shipping fee update live

Team, the FareForge rules engine deployed this morning with the revised zone-based shipping fees. Oversize surcharges now apply at 12 kg instead of 15 kg, so expect customer questions about slightly higher totals. Refunds for orders placed during the rollout window can be issued per standard policy. For escalations, reference the trace token shown below.

build token for tajeg-bajep: htk14_409ba9df6b8acb

Hi Tamsin,

Welcome to the Coppervane on-call! Your first big chunk of work is helping us move the Duskmill pipeline onto Burrowbuild, our hermetic build system. Short version: no more network fetches mid-build, everything pinned, everything cached. Expect grumbling from folks who love their ad-hoc scripts. Start by porting the smallest service (the tagger) so you learn the toolchain without much blast radius. The migration checklist and current status board live on the page below.

Cheers,
Odric

wiki page, kahog-hahig: https://vault.zemvargrid.internal/display/deploy/repo/settings/merge_requests/job/settings/6f3b933774dbc5320a4daa18